Submission's wizard page die

Hi
Suddenly when i click on submission wizard page (New Submission)
Its die and strange happened this page must send 5 ajax request but only send 3 request, as you can see in image attached !

2222

please help me !

Hi @mbabaei,

Check your PHP error log for details.

Regards,
Alec Smecher
Public Knowledge Project Team

1 Like

[Sun Jun 24 08:01:39.459269 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 1. {main}() /home/david/Project/git-journal/ojs/index.php:0,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459272 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 2. PKPApplication->execute() /home/david/Project/git-journal/ojs/index.php:68,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459275 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 3. Dispatcher->dispatch() /home/david/Project/git-journal/ojs/lib/pkp/classes/core/PKPApplication.inc.php:253,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459278 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 4. PKPComponentRouter->route() /home/david/Project/git-journal/ojs/lib/pkp/classes/core/Dispatcher.inc.php:126,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459282 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 5. PKPRouter->_authorizeInitializeAndCallRequest() /home/david/Project/git-journal/ojs/lib/pkp/classes/core/PKPComponentRouter.inc.php:164,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459285 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 6. call_user_func:{/home/david/Project/git-journal/ojs/lib/pkp/classes/core/PKPRouter.inc.php:200}() /home/david/Project/git-journal/ojs/lib/pkp/classes/core/PKPRouter.inc.php:200,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459288 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 7. PageHandler->userNavBackend() /home/david/Project/git-journal/ojs/lib/pkp/classes/core/PKPRouter.inc.php:200,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459292 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 8. PageHandler->setupHeader() /home/david/Project/git-journal/ojs/lib/pkp/controllers/page/PageHandler.inc.php:55,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459295 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 9. DAOResultFactory->next() /home/david/Project/git-journal/ojs/lib/pkp/controllers/page/PageHandler.inc.php:77,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459298 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 10. JournalDAO->_fromRow() /home/david/Project/git-journal/ojs/lib/pkp/classes/db/DAOResultFactory.inc.php:128,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459300 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 11. ContextDAO->_fromRow() /home/david/Project/git-journal/ojs/classes/journal/JournalDAO.inc.php:40,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459306 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 12. DAO->getDataObjectSettings() /home/david/Project/git-journal/ojs/lib/pkp/classes/context/ContextDAO.inc.php:61,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459309 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 13. DataObject->setData() /home/david/Project/git-journal/ojs/lib/pkp/classes/db/DAO.inc.php:596,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459438 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P Warning: Illegal string offset ‘fa_IR’ in /home/david/Project/git-journal/ojs/lib/pkp/classes/core/DataObject.inc.php on line 133,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459441 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P Stack trace:,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459444 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 1. {main}() /home/david/Project/git-journal/ojs/index.php:0,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459447 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 2. PKPApplication->execute() /home/david/Project/git-journal/ojs/index.php:68,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459450 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 3. Dispatcher->dispatch() /home/david/Project/git-journal/ojs/lib/pkp/classes/core/PKPApplication.inc.php:253,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459453 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 4. PKPComponentRouter->route() /home/david/Project/git-journal/ojs/lib/pkp/classes/core/Dispatcher.inc.php:126,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459456 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 5. PKPRouter->_authorizeInitializeAndCallRequest() /home/david/Project/git-journal/ojs/lib/pkp/classes/core/PKPComponentRouter.inc.php:164,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459460 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 6. call_user_func:{/home/david/Project/git-journal/ojs/lib/pkp/classes/core/PKPRouter.inc.php:200}() /home/david/Project/git-journal/ojs/lib/pkp/classes/core/PKPRouter.inc.php:200,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459463 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 7. PageHandler->userNavBackend() /home/david/Project/git-journal/ojs/lib/pkp/classes/core/PKPRouter.inc.php:200,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459466 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 8. PageHandler->setupHeader() /home/david/Project/git-journal/ojs/lib/pkp/controllers/page/PageHandler.inc.php:55,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459469 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 9. DAOResultFactory->next() /home/david/Project/git-journal/ojs/lib/pkp/controllers/page/PageHandler.inc.php:77,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459472 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 10. JournalDAO->_fromRow() /home/david/Project/git-journal/ojs/lib/pkp/classes/db/DAOResultFactory.inc.php:128,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459475 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 11. ContextDAO->_fromRow() /home/david/Project/git-journal/ojs/classes/journal/JournalDAO.inc.php:40,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459478 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 12. DAO->getDataObjectSettings() /home/david/Project/git-journal/ojs/lib/pkp/classes/context/ContextDAO.inc.php:61, referer: http://ojs/index.php/linux/submission/wizard
[Sun Jun 24 08:01:39.459481 2018] [:error] [pid 8416] [client 127.0.0.1:54300] PHP 13. DataObject->setData() /home/david/Project/git-journal/ojs/lib/pkp/classes/db/DAO.inc.php:596, referer: http://ojs/index.php/linux/submission/wizard

when i debug the problem i found that in this file “ojs/lib/pkp/templates/submission/form/index.tpl”, foreach not working and why?! i don’t know ?!

{foreach from=$steps key=step item=stepLocaleKey}
		<li><a name="step-{$step|escape}" href="{url op="step" path=$step submissionId=$submissionId}">{$step}. {translate key=$stepLocaleKey}</a></li>
	{/foreach}

i should say that code run very well till above foreach !

i found the solution, my PKPsubmissionHandler doesn’t the “function setupTemplate” ! Thanks
Close this topic